Untitled (Pink Overlays with Text)
Painting on stretched canvas • Emerging contemporary artist; likely an independent or student-level creator given the informal studio setting and materials.

Style & Movement
Contemporary Neo-Expressionism / Post-Graffiti Street Art influence
Medium & Technique
Mixed media including acrylic paint, possibly spray paint or markers, and textured glitter or sand-infused medium. Techniques include impasto, splattering, and cursive/block lettering in a layered application.
Creation Period
Early 21st Century (Contemporary), circa 2010-2024
Dimensions & Format
Approximately 16 x 20 inches; Landscape format.
Subject Description
An abstract composition featuring layers of multicolored scribbles and text obscured by heavy, bubblegum-pink impasto patches. The visible lettering includes fragmented words in cursive and block styles, creating a sense of hidden narrative or diary-like entries partially redacted by physical paint.

Condition Issues
Visible paint splatters on the edges of the canvas; potential for future cracking in the thickest pink impasto regions if not dried in a stabilized environment.
Conservation Recommendations
Varnish with a UV-protective non-yellowing spray to secure the glitter/sand textures; mount in a floater frame to protect the edges without obscuring the bleed-over of paint.
